A shed ceiling in a home is one-half of a vaulted ceiling. The identify comes from lean-to sheds which can be added onto taller buildings. The roof solely slopes a technique. Shed ceilings are sometimes present in attic areas transformed into dwelling areas.
They’re also referred to as a lean-to, catslide, outshot, skillion, or pent ceiling/roof. (Skillion is a time period utilized in Australia and New Zealand.) Shed ceilings usually comply with the roof strains.

Mono Truss Shed Ceilings
Some shed ceilings don’t mirror the roof pitch. The roof is constructed utilizing a mono truss sitting on the surface wall. Contained in the ceiling might be flat. It may be completed the identical means another flat typical ceiling is.
Scissor Truss Shed Ceilings
Many shed ceiling seems are achieved by utilizing scissor trusses. One half of the truss is a traditional flat ceiling design. The opposite half creates a vault inside the home. Inside slopes and exterior slopes don’t match. (Inside has a decrease slope.)
Scissor trusses permit for regular constructing envelope building. Vapor barrier, blow-in or batt insulation, and vented air area all through the whole attic. Truss-designed vaults or shed ceilings are deep sufficient to simply accept rather more insulation than rafter-built shed ceilings–making for hotter houses. Inside truss slopes larger than 4/12 will not be appropriate for blow-in insulation.

Shed Ceiling Insulation
Insulating shed ceilings/roofs presents a couple of difficulties. Rafter depths may be small–4” – 12’’–limiting the quantity of insulation and the ensuing R-Worth.
Air flow could be a downside. One college of thought believes that no air flow is critical. One other recommends a vented shed roof. Many shingle producers is not going to guarantee unventilated roofs.
Learn how to Insulate a Shed Ceiling
Making an attempt to vent a shed roof that meets a vertical wall virtually all the time results in leaking. Constructing aerodynamics create snow drifting and rain backing up towards the vertical wall. Any vent positioned in that space will leak–from rain or snow soften or each.
Moisture getting right into a shed ceiling soaks batt insulation making it ineffective or worse. Water can leak into the inside of the home. Framing members will rot, entice bugs, and mildew.
The next shed ceiling/roof assemblies are two of the simplest choices.
- Compact Shed Roof Meeting – Unvented
The compact roof meeting is the usual low-slope building technique. It is extremely efficient on steeper slopes as nicely. Set up roughly 2” of closed-cell spray foam insulation on the underside of the roof sheathing. Guarantee it adheres tightly to all rafters, roofing nails, and penetrations.
Fill the remainder of the rafter cavities with fiberglass batts. Set up drywall or wooden ending. All these ceilings don’t require a vapor barrier. The underside of the roof deck shouldn’t get chilly due to the spray foam.
Spray foam has an R-Worth of 5 to the inch, eliminates air leakage, creates a vapor barrier, and stops thermal bridging. Many builders and contractors will fill the whole cavity with foam and never hassle with batts. Foam is dearer than batts.
- Icehouse Shed Roof Meeting – Vented
Icehouse roof assemblies contain two layers of roof sheathing. Set up the primary layer on prime of the rafters and canopy it with a water-resistant membrane. Flash to the wall. Set up 2 x 2 on prime of and in keeping with the rafters. Add one other layer of sheathing that ends about 2” from the wall. Set up roofing and flashing.
Any water that will get beneath the flashing will simply drain out of the underside fringe of the roof. The shed ceiling wants a vapor barrier on the nice and cozy facet of the rafters and needs to be as hermetic as attainable as a result of the underside of the sheathing can get chilly. Heat moist air from under assembly chilly air will trigger condensation and moist insulation.
